
Pool Cleaning
Pool cleaning service labor refers to the professional hiring of a pool cleaner for tasks like skimming, brushing, vacuuming, chemical balancing, and equipment checks, typically for a one-time or routine visit.
Estimated value as of 2026 ยท Source: Thumbtack national average for one-time pool cleaning
Fun Fact
One-time pool cleanings average $229-$278, but costs can exceed $800 for high-end services including extras like acid washing or algae removal.
